The Burden of a Frozen Shoulder
Imagine aking up and realizing you cannot move your arm beyond a certain point. The sharp, stabbing pain combined with a heavy stiffness makes you feel like your shoulder is “locked.” This is the reality of Frozen Shoulder (Adhesive Capsulitis). It is a condition where the connective tissue surrounding the shoulder joint (the joint capsule) becomes thick, tight, and inflamed.

Understanding the Stages of Frozen Shoulder
To understand why hydrodilatation works so well, we must first understand the three stages of this condition:
- The Freezing Stage: You start feeling pain with any movement. This pain usually gets worse at night. Your range of motion starts to limit. This can last from 2 to 9 months.
- The Frozen Stage: The pain might actually decrease, but the shoulder becomes incredibly stiff. Using the arm becomes very difficult. This stage can last 4 to 12 months.
- The Thawing Stage: The range of motion slowly begins to improve. Complete recovery can take anywhere from 6 months to 2 years.
What is Hydrodilatation? (The Non-Surgical Breakthrough)
Hydrodilatation (also called hydrodistension) is a specialized procedure designed to “stretch” the shoulder joint capsule from the inside out using controlled fluid pressure. It is a minimally invasive technique performed under local anesthesia.

- Step 1: The area is numbed with a local anesthetic.
- Step 2: Under ultrasound guidance, a fine needle is inserted into the shoulder joint.
- Step 3: A mixture of sterile saline (saltwater) and a small amount of numbing agent is slowly injected.
- Step 4: The fluid expands the tight, scarred capsule, “breaking” the adhesions that are causing the stiffness.

Detailed Benefits of Hydrodilatation
- No Hospital Stay: It is a “day-care” procedure. You walk in and walk out the same day.
- No General Anesthesia: Unlike surgery, you are awake and comfortable, which reduces risks, especially for elderly patients or those with diabetes.
- High Success Rate: Clinical studies show that over 70-80% of patients experience significant improvement in mobility.
- Cost-Effective: It is much more affordable than surgical “capsular release” or manipulation under anesthesia.
Post-Procedure Care: The Role of Physiotherapy
While hydrodilatation creates the “space” in the joint, Physiotherapy is what keeps that space open. After the procedure at our Nagpur clinic, we provide a customized exercise plan.
- Gentle Stretching: Starting within 24 hours to prevent the capsule from tightening again.
- Strengthening: Once the pain is gone, we focus on the rotator cuff muscles.

1. What exactly is Hydrodilatation, and how does it work?
Hydrodilatation is a non-surgical procedure where a mixture of sterile saline and local anesthetic is injected into the shoulder joint under ultrasound guidance. The pressure from the fluid gently “stretches” and expands the tight, scarred joint capsule from the inside, breaking the adhesions that cause “frozen” stiffness.
2. Is the procedure painful?
Because the procedure is performed under local anesthesia, the area is numbed before the injection begins. You may feel a sensation of “fullness” or a heavy pressure in the shoulder as the fluid expands the capsule, but most patients tolerate it very well and feel immediate relief from the “tight” sensation afterward.
3. How long does the Hydrodilatation procedure take?
It is a quick, “day-care” procedure. The actual injection usually takes about 15 to 20 minutes. Including preparation and a short observation period afterward, you will likely be in our Nagpur clinic for about an hour in total.
4. When can I expect to see “Before & After” results?
Many patients notice an immediate improvement in their range of motion right after the procedure. However, the most significant reduction in pain and increase in mobility typically occur within 24 to 48 hours as the inflammation subsides.

6. Can I drive myself home after the treatment?
We recommend bringing a family member or friend to drive you home, or taking a cab. Since your shoulder and arm may feel temporarily heavy or numb from the local anesthetic, it is safer not to drive for at least 24 hours.
7. Is Hydrodilatation suitable for diabetic patients?
Yes, but with caution. Frozen shoulder is very common among diabetic patients in Wardha and Amravati. Dr. Vishal Sahni will review your blood sugar levels before the procedure to ensure it is safe for you.
8. Will I need physiotherapy after the procedure?
Yes, absolutely. Physiotherapy is a critical part of the “After” results. We recommend starting gentle stretching exercises within 24 hours of the procedure to ensure the joint capsule does not tighten up again. Our team provides a customized exercise plan for all our patients.
9. How many sessions of Hydrodilatation will I need?
Most patients require only one session to see a dramatic improvement. In some severe or long-standing cases, a second session might be recommended after a few weeks to achieve full mobility.
